Shettima, Gov Yusuf, Others Attend Funeral Of VP’s Mother-in-Law In Kano

Vice President Kashim Shettima, on Monday afternoon, attended the funeral prayer for his mother-in-law, late Hajiya Maryam Abubakar Albishir, in Kano State.

Hajiya Albishir passed away on Sunday evening at the age of 69, after a prolonged illness.

According to a statement by Stanley Nkwocha, Senior Special Assistant to the President on Media and Information in the Office of the Vice President, Hajiya Maryam died in Kano and was laid to rest on Monday afternoon, in line with Islamic rites.

Earlier on arrival in Kano, Vice President Shettima was received by the State governor, Engr. Abba Kabir Yusuf, and other top functionaries of the State government at the Malam Aminu Kano International Airport (MAKIA).
